Tom Verlaine - "Yonki Time"

True fans of 'Television' more than likely progressed on to some of Tom Verlaine's solo material. However, his self titled debut solo album may have been overlooked by some of them... it's never too late to make amends. The album was released in 1979 and I bought it 2nd hand sometime in the 80's. I didn't know what to expect - but was blown away. This album had everything... some inevitable 'Television' moments, definitely some Velvet Underground influences coming through, and some great Tom Verlaine guitar, which was very much expected and relished. I still play this LP a lot and I am now asking myself why I haven't downloaded a digital version. I love every song passionately and most of them bring back 80's memories instantly. "Yonki Time" is probably the closest to a throw-away song... but not filler - just a bit of fun. It starts off sounding like Lou Reed and then it turns into something you've never heard before. From when I first heard Yonki Time, to this day, if I get asked "what time is it?" I always feel like shouting out "It's Yonki Time"... and occasionally I do.
